Nope, you’ve got your exponentiation backwards. It is always (number of possible symbols)^(number of symbols you are selecting) so for 3 letters it would be 26^3.26+32+10=68, so 68[sup]80[/sup]~10[sup]146[/sup] which is more than the number of atoms in the observable universe.
Using 11 characters in the phrase “God is love” (excluding quotes, obviously), there’s a total of 68[sup]11[/sup]~10[sup]20[/sup]. You still would not be able to write this in the total life-time of the universe, assuming a one-second-per-trial basis.

Why? Consider picking 1 letter from the alphabet. How many possible results could you get? Obviously 26^1 not 1^26.
What about 2 letters? Well for the first letter, there are 26 possibilities. There are also 26 possibilities for the second letter. To find out the total possible results we multiply: 26 * 26 = 26^2
